TP2: Modèle Logique de Données (MLD)

De $1

Table des matières
aucun titre

Version de 21:35, 3 Mai 2024

cette version.

Revenir à liste des archives.

Voir la version actuelle

Dans ce TP vous allez effectuer deux tâches principales:

  1. Concevoir le modèle logique de l'application de gestion de gallerie du TP1
  2. Reproduire le MCD d'une application à partir de son MLD. 

Partie 1 : Concevoir le modèle logique de l'application de gestion de gallerie à partie du MCD que vous avez conçu au TP 1.

Pour chaque modèles et relations que du MCD, créez le MLD dans un fichier text.  Inspirez-vous des exemples du cours tout en respectant les bonnes pratiques et les conventions de nommages présentés en CM.

 

Partie 2 : Reproduire le modèle MCD d'une applciation à partir de son MLD (Reverse Engeneering). 

Ci-dessous, le MLD d'une version simplifiée d'une application de vente en ligne. 

CLIENT(NUMCLI,NOMCLI,ADRCLI,CPCLI,VILLECLI,TELCLI)
CONTACT(NUMVEN,NUMCLI,DATE)
FAMILLE(CODFAM,LIBFAM)
VENDEUR(NUMVEN,NOMVEN,PRENOMVEN)
ACHAT(NUMCLI,DATE,REFPROD,QTE,PRIXUNIT)
PRODUIT(REFPROD,LIBPROD,LIBFAM,NUMVEN)
  1. CLIENT(NUMCLI,NOMCLI,ADRCLI,CPCLI,VILLECLI,TELCLI): le client de n° NUMCLI a pour nom NOMCLI, adresse ADRCLI, code postal CPCLI, ville VILLECLI et n° de tel. TELCLI.
  2. CONTACT(NUMVEN,NUMCLI,DATE): le vendeur n° NUMVEN contacte le client de n° NUMCLI à la date DATE.
  3. FAMILLE(CODFAM,LIBFAM): la famille de produits de code CODFAM a pour désignation LIBFAM.
  4. VENDEUR(NUMVEN,NOMVEN,PRENOMVEN): le vendeur de n° NUMVEN a pour nom NOMVEN et prénom PRENOMVEN.
  5. ACHAT(NUMCLI,DATE,REFPROD,QTE,PRIXUNIT): le client NUMCLI achète à la date DATE une quantité QTE de produits de référence REFPROD au prix unitaire unitaire PRIXUNIT.
  6. PRODUIT(REFPROD,LIBPROD,LIBFAM,NUMVEN): le produit de référence REFPROD a pour libellé LIBPROD, appartient à la famille de produits LIBFAM, et est géré par le vendeur ayant pour numéro NUMVEN.